Adventure

The Quinault Rain Forest Nature Trail offers a thrilling hiking experience with lush scenery, located 1.4km from Lake Quinault. For more adventure, explore the Lake Lane Trailhead, 1.6km away, and the Falls Creek - South Shore Trailhead, also 1.6km away, both showcasing breathtaking landscapes.

Best time to go to Lake Quinault

The best time to visit Lake Quinault is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ly sunny with no rain. February is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with moderate r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Lake Quinault

Traveling to Lake Quinault is convenient with two major airports nearby. Port Angeles, WA (CLM-William R. Fairchild Intl.) is situated 77.2km from the lake, with hotel options like the Red Lion Hotel Port Angeles Harbor, Port Angeles Inn, and Uptown Inn, all about 4.8km from the airport. Alternatively, Hoquiam, WA (HQM-Bowerman) is 56.3km away, offering nearby accommodations such as Breakers Boutique Inn and Mariner's Cove Inn, both 16.1km from the airport, and Best Western Plus Aberdeen, just 9.7km away. Both airports provide various transportation services to facilitate easy access to your hotel and Lake Quinault.
